Luna Goddess of the Moon

Once upon a time the Fairy Godmother lived in a little cottage next to a babbling brook. The house was painted white with a sky-blue trim around the windows and doors. In front of the cottage was an apple tree where lily of the valley grew abundantly. A bright red rose bush grew over the front door. When you walked into the Fairy Godmother’s home it smelled of healing herbs harvested from her local flower fields. The smell of mugwort, red clover, wild bergamot and fresh mints would wrap around your nose and make you feel as if you were outside amongst the flowers. A little ladder stood in the corner of the room that went to the attic of the cottage. The attic was a special place in the Fairy Godmother’s house. It had a window, which she liked to sit in front of. One could look out at the brook that ran right by her house. The Fairy Godmother lived with a little flower fairy named Selene. Selene was young in fairy years, but when you looked into her amber eyes, you knew her soul was old and wise. It was a warm summer night. Selene and the Fairy Godmother had just come back from picking a white rose in the full moon light. The Fairy Godmother put the rose in a vase of water. Both Selene and she climbed up the little stairs to the attic. The Fairy Godmother placed the white rose on a small table in front of the window. The moonbeams shone through the window and the petals of the rose seemed to glow in their light. On the table next to the rose was a small silver hand mirror that sparkled with magic as the moonlight reflected off the silver metal. The Moonbeams seemed to bathe the magical pair in silvery light. Selene sat in the Fairy Godmother’s lap and looked deep into the full moon with her amber eyes. In a low voice, the Fairy Godmother began to sing: I am Luna, I am Luna, Goddess of the Moon. Blessing all I see. Reflecting light for you and me. Reflecting light for you and me. Selene looked into the glowing face of the Fairy Godmother and asked her, “What does reflecting mean?” The Fairy Godmother picked up the silver hand mirror from the table and put the mirror to Selene’s face. She said, “This is your reflection.” It is because the moon reflects the light of the sun and thus illuminates the night sky that we see the Full Moon at this time of the month. The moon acts as the sun’s reflecting mirror. It is the same with all the people that live here on earth. Each person is a reflection of the Light of the Divine Creator. Each and every being is like a reflecting mirror of light. However, our eyes have not been trained to see into the reflection of each other. We have not been trained to recognize the Divine Creator’s Light.” Selene looked a little puzzled by what the Fairy Godmother had just told her and asked, “Well, if everyone is a mirror of the Divine Creator’s Light, why are there bad people on earth?” The Fairy Godmother looked down at Selene with her loving eyes and said, “They have forgotten that they are reflecting the Divine Creator’s Light. They are asleep.” Selene got very quiet as she deeply thought of all the words the Fairy Godmother shared. The Fairy Godmother then took the mirror and held it up to her own face and said, “The real magic is to see yourself in everyone and everything and reflect the Divine Creator’s Light in your life.” Copyrights Raylene Abbott
